We consider a class of singular, zero-range perturbations of the Hamiltonian of a quantum system composed by a test particle and a harmonic oscillator in dimension one, two and three and we study its spectrum. In fact we give a detailed characterization of point spectrum and its asymptotic behavior with respect to the parameters entering the Hamiltonian. We also partially describe the positive spectrum and scattering properties of the Hamiltonian.

Correggi, M., Dell'Antonio, G., Finco, D. (2008). Spectral analysis of a two body problem with zero-range perturbation. JOURNAL OF FUNCTIONAL ANALYSIS, 255, 502-531 [10.1016/j.jfa.2008.04.005].
